Phương thức CreateTextFile trong ASP
Định nghĩa và cách sử dụng
Phương thức CreateTextFile tạo một tệp văn bản mới trong thư mục hiện tại và trả về một đối tượng TextStream để đọc và ghi tệp.
Cú pháp:
FileSystemObject.CreateTextFile(filename[,overwrite[,unicode]]) FolderObject.CreateTextFile(filename[,overwrite[,unicode]])
Parameter | Mô tả |
---|---|
filename | Bắt buộc. Tên tệp cần tạo. |
overwrite | Tùy chọn. Chỉ định giá trị Boole để biết có thể ghi đè tệp đã có hay không. True có nghĩa là có thể ghi đè tệp này, False có nghĩa là không thể ghi đè tệp này. Mặc định là True. |
unicode | Tùy chọn. Chỉ định định dạng Unicode hay ASCII để tạo tệp. True chỉ định tạo tệp với định dạng Unicode, False chỉ định tạo tệp với định dạng ASCII. Mặc định là False. |
Mô hình
Ví dụ về đối tượng File
<% dim fs,tfile set fs=Server.CreateObject("Scripting.FileSystemObject") set tfile=fs.CreateTextFile("d:\somefile.txt") tfile.WriteLine("Hello World!") tfile.close set tfile=nothing set fs=nothing %>
Ví dụ về đối tượng Folder
<% dim fs,fo,tfile Set fs=Server.CreateObject("Scripting.FileSystemObject") Set fo=fs.GetFolder("d:\test") Set tfile=fo.CreateTextFile("somefile.txt",false) tfile.WriteLine("Hello World!") tfile.Close set tfile=nothing set fo=nothing set fs=nothing %>